What Is an AI Growth System?
An AI growth system is a connected set of tools, automations, and AI agents that work together to attract leads, qualify them, follow up, and convert them into customers. Instead of one tool or one tactic, it's an integrated system where every piece supports the others.
The components typically include: a conversion-focused website, paid advertising campaigns, CRM and automation, AI voice or chat agents, follow-up sequences, and analytics that tie everything together. The AI layer runs across all of these — making decisions, personalizing communication, and handling tasks that would otherwise require a large team.
The Competitive Gap That's Closing
Five years ago, the tools that enterprise companies used to manage leads, automate follow-up, and run sophisticated ad campaigns were either too expensive or too complex for a small business to implement. That's no longer true. AI has dramatically reduced the cost of intelligence — what used to require a dedicated team of analysts, copywriters, and engineers can now be built and run at a fraction of the cost.
- A solo contractor can now respond to every lead within 60 seconds — automatically
- A five-person medical practice can run personalized follow-up for 500 leads simultaneously
- A local retailer can run Google and Meta ad campaigns with AI-optimized targeting
- A real estate agent can have an AI assistant that qualifies buyers and books showings
- A home services business can capture and follow up with every missed call, automatically
Why Local Businesses Often Have an Advantage
Here's something counterintuitive: local businesses can actually implement AI growth systems faster and more effectively than large companies. Enterprise organizations have legacy systems, bureaucratic approval processes, and organizational resistance to change. A local business can make a decision and be live in days — not years.
Local businesses also have something big companies can't easily replicate: authentic relationships, community trust, and the ability to offer a genuinely personal experience. AI handles the speed and scale. You provide the human element.
